Při Flutter vývoji aplikací background je využití klíčovou součástí vytváření atraktivních a obsahově kompatibilních uživatelských rozhraní. Background mohou být barvy, obrázky nebo dokonce přechody. V tomto článku se ponoříme do toho, jak jej používat background k Flutter vytváření poutavých návrhů rozhraní.
Barva jako Background
background K nastavení widgetu nebo obrazovky můžete použít barvu .
Zde je příklad:
Container(
color: Colors.blue, // Blue color as background
child: YourWidgetHere(),
)
Jsem starý jako Background
Můžete také použít obrázek jako soubor background. K přidání obrázku použijte DecorationImage
v: BoxDecoration
Container(
decoration: BoxDecoration(
image: DecorationImage(
image: AssetImage('assets/background.jpg'), // Path to the image
fit: BoxFit.cover, // Display the image fully within the frame
),
),
child: YourWidgetHere(),
)
Gradient tak jako Background
A gradient je background typ, který míchá barvy a vytváří barevné přechody. Můžete použít LinearGradient
nebo RadialGradient
:
Container(
decoration: BoxDecoration(
gradient: LinearGradient(
colors: [Colors.red, Colors.yellow], // Gradient color array
begin: Alignment.topCenter, // Starting point of the gradient
end: Alignment.bottomCenter, // Ending point of the gradient
),
),
child: YourWidgetHere(),
)
Závěr:
Použití background v Flutter pomáhá při vytváření kompatibilních a poutavých rozhraní. Využitím barev, obrázků nebo přechodů můžete vytvořit rozmanité a přizpůsobené rozhraní pro vaši aplikaci.